Photovoltaic system repair services focus on restoring and maintaining the functionality of solar power installations. These services typically involve diagnosing issues within the system, such as faulty wiring, malfunctioning inverters, damaged panels, or compromised connections. Technicians assess the condition of the solar components, identify the root causes of performance problems, and perform necessary repairs or replacements to ensure the system operates efficiently and safely. Regular inspection and prompt repair can help extend the lifespan of a solar setup and optimize energy production.
The services address common problems that can reduce the effectiveness of solar energy systems. These issues include shading or dirt accumulation on panels, inverter failures, physical damage from weather events, or degraded wiring connections. By resolving these issues, repair services help prevent power loss, system shutdowns, or potential safety hazards. Proper repairs can also reduce the risk of further damage and costly replacements, ensuring the solar system remains reliable over time.

Repair Costs - The typical cost for photovoltaic system repairs ranges from $300 to $1,500, depending on the extent of the damage. Minor component replacements, such as inverters or wiring, often fall within the lower end of this range. Larger repairs or multiple component replacements may approach the higher end.
Component Replacement - Replacing key system components like inverters or panels usually costs between $200 and $1,200 per item. Prices vary based on the part's size, type, and brand, with more advanced components costing more.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for photovoltaic system repairs typically range from $100 to $500, depending on the complexity of the repair and local labor rates. More extensive repairs involving multiple technicians or significant disassembly can increase costs.
Additional Fees - Additional charges may include diagnostic fees or permit costs, which can add $50 to $300 to the overall expense. These fees vary by location and the specific repair required.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common issues that require photovoltaic system repairs? Common problems include inverter failures, shading issues, damaged panels, wiring faults, and dirt or debris buildup affecting performance.
How can I tell if my photovoltaic system needs repair? Signs include reduced energy output, frequent system errors, or visible damage to panels or wiring that may indicate repair is needed.
What types of repairs do photovoltaic systems typically require? Repairs often involve replacing damaged panels, fixing wiring or inverter issues, cleaning panels, or addressing shading obstructions.
Are there preventive measures to reduce the need for repairs? Regular inspections and cleaning, along with prompt attention to system alerts, can help maintain performance and reduce repair needs.
